Example one
As shown in fig. 1-3, the utility model provides a technical solution: a compound fertilizer finished product conveying device with a protection structure comprises a first working plate 1, wheels 4 are fixedly arranged on the first working plate 1, the number of the wheels 4 is four, and the first working plate 1 is convenient to move, a first supporting rod 5 is fixedly connected to the top of the first working plate 1, a second supporting plate 6 is fixedly connected to the top of the first working plate 1, a conveying device 3 is fixedly connected to the top of the first supporting rod 5, the conveying device 3 comprises a first box body 304 fixedly connected to the top of the first supporting rod 5, the bottom of the first box body 304 is fixedly connected to the top of the second supporting plate 6, a first motor supporting plate 301 is fixedly connected to the outer wall of the first box body 304, a first motor 302 is fixedly connected to the top of the first motor supporting plate 301, a conveying stirring rod 303, one end of the first motor supporting plate is fixedly connected to the output end of the first motor 302 through a coupler, carry the activity of one side of puddler 303 to run through the outer wall of first box 304, and extend to the inside of first box 304, carry the inner wall rotation that puddler 303 passes through second bearing and first box 304 to be connected in one side of puddler 303, conveniently carry puddler 303 pivoted purpose on first box 304, unloading pipe 305, the UNICOM sets up on first box 304.
In this embodiment, through setting up conveyor 3, reached and made things convenient for machinery to transport compound fertilizer finished product to high position from low position, be convenient for transport compound fertilizer finished product, avoid the physical power of staff's consumption to carry through handling tool to improve the mesh of the off-the-shelf work efficiency of transport compound fertilizer.
Example two
As shown in fig. 1-3, on the basis of the first embodiment, the utility model provides a technical solution: preferably, the top of the first box 304 is fixedly connected with an opening and closing device 2, and the opening and closing device 2 includes: a limit plate 209 fixedly connected to the top of the first box body 304, a first open slot 206 opened on the outer wall of the limit plate 209, a magnet ring 2010 fixedly arranged on the inner wall of the first open slot 206, a screw 207, a screw thread on one side of the screw 207 penetrating the limit plate 209 and extending to the right part of the limit plate 209, a rotating block 203 fixedly connected to the right part of the screw 207, a hydraulic telescopic cylinder 204 fixedly arranged on the left part of the rotating block 203, an iron block 202 fixedly arranged on the left part of the hydraulic telescopic cylinder 204, a baffle 208, one side of the screw 207 rotatably connected with the outer wall of the baffle 208 through a second bearing, one side of the baffle 208 movably penetrating the second box body 201 and extending to the inner wall of the second box body 201 and movably contacting with the inner wall of the second box body 201 for conveniently controlling the flow of the finished compound fertilizer, the second box body 201 arranged on the first box body 304, the inner wall of the second box body 201 communicated with the inner wall of the first box body 304, the staff is convenient to add the compound fertilizer finished product into the second box 201, so that the compound fertilizer finished product slides into the hydraulic telescopic cylinder 204 from the second box 201.
In this embodiment, through setting up device 2 that opens and shuts, reached the artificial inside flow of adjusting compound fertilizer finished product at second box 201, the inside flow of the inside second box 201 of avoiding compound fertilizer finished product to be in is too fast to lead to compound fertilizer finished product to block up in the inside of first box 304, cause conveying equipment's damage.
When in use, the finished compound fertilizer is artificially added into the second box 201, when the first motor 302 rotates, the conveying stirring rod 303 is driven to rotate on the first box 304, therefore, the finished compound fertilizer can fall through the blanking pipe 305 and can be carried, the purpose that the finished compound fertilizer can be conveniently transported from a low position to a high position by machinery is achieved, the finished compound fertilizer can be conveniently transported, the rotating block 203 is manually held, the rotating block 203 is rotated forward and backward to drive the screw rod 207 to rotate forward and backward to drive the screw rod 207 to move left and right on the limiting plate 209 to drive the baffle 208 to move left and right in the second box body 201, the hydraulic telescopic cylinder 204 is started in a matching manner to drive the iron block 202 to move left and right, and the iron block 202 and the magnet ring 2010 can be magnetically attracted, thereby preventing the rotating block 203 from rotating and achieving the purpose of artificially adjusting the internal flow of the compound fertilizer finished product in the second box body 201.
